Real Madrid eye €60 million La Liga talent as Trent Alexander-Arnold alternative – report

Artikelbild:Real Madrid eye €60 million La Liga talent as Trent Alexander-Arnold alternative – report

Real Madrid have made it an absolute priority to sign Liverpool right-back Trent Alexander-Arnold in the summer transfer window.

The England international’s contract with the Reds expires at the end of the season and the Merengues want to rope him in on a free transfer, with there being confidence within the club about closing the deal.

Jon Aramburu identified as Plan B

However, in case the Liverpool ace does not arrive, Real Madrid have set their sights on Real Sociedad defender Jon Aramburu as a serious alternative, reports Fichajes.

With Lucas Vazquez’s future far from certain and Dani Carvajal returning from an ACL injury, the signing of a new right-back is a priority for Real Madrid.

As mentioned above, Alexander-Arnold remains the absolute priority for the Spanish and European champions. But, Aramburu has emerged as an intriguing alternative.

The 22-year-old Venezuelan youngster has caught the attention of the club’s management due to his impressive performances in La Liga and, most notably, his versatility on the pitch.

While his natural role is at right-back, Aramburu has also proven effective in other positions across the backline. This flexibility makes him particularly appealing to Real Madrid, who are looking for dynamic solutions to reinforce their squad.

As such, Los Blancos are closely monitoring Aramburu’s development, though securing his transfer would not be straightforward given his release clause is set at around €60 million.

What has Aramburu said?

In a recent interview, Aramburu addressed the speculations linking him with Real Madrid, stating that while the links motivate him, his focus remains on succeeding at Real Sociedad.

“It is something that motivates me,” the full-back admitted, but he added that he must “stay away from the speculation.”

“My focus should not be on whether people on Twitter say that Madrid wants me, but on playing for Real Sociedad, my club, where I am happy and where I need to keep performing well,” the young defender clarified.
